Tips to Improve Your MMR Ranking
Improving your MMR requires a strategic approach, focusing on gameplay, teamwork, and learning. Here are five specific tips to help you enhance your ranking in Dota 2:
Familiarity with a select number of heroes can lead to better success rates. Strive to master 23 heroes per role to ensure you can contribute effectively to your team.
Application Example: If you prefer Support, mastering heroes like Lion or Crystal Maiden can make you a valuable asset due to their crowd control and utility.
Game awareness refers to understanding the current state of the game, including map control, enemy positions, and item timings.
Application Example: Regularly checking the minimap and observing the enemy heroes can inform your decisions, allowing for timely rotations or ganks.
Effective communication is fundamental in Dota
Application Example: If you see an enemy hero missing from the lane, ping the map and inform your team to avoid potential ganks.
While getting kills is beneficial, focusing on objectives like towers, Roshan, and barracks will lead to victory.
Application Example: Instead of chasing a lowhealth enemy, prioritize pushing a lane to secure an objective and apply pressure on the enemy base.
After each match, take time to review your performance. Identify mistakes and areas for improvement to enhance your skills.
Application Example: Use features like DotaBuff or DOTABUFF.COM to access your match history, analyze your gameplay, and pinpoint specific errors to rectify in future matches.
Frequently Asked Questions
What affects my MMR?
MMR is influenced by a combination of your performance (kills, deaths, assists, objectives secured) and match outcomes. Winning grants MMR, while losing deducts points.
Can I reset my MMR?
Dota 2 does not allow players to reset their MMR. However, you can start a new ranked season which may alter your MMR through placements.
How many games does it take to calibrate MMR?
Typically, players must complete ten placement matches for the system to assess and establish a baseline MMR.
Is party MMR different from solo MMR?
Yes, Dota 2 has separate MMR ratings for solo and party queues. Joining matches with friends may result in a different MMR than playing solo.
Can I gain MMR by playing unranked games?
No, unranked games do not affect your MMR. Only ranked matches influence your MMR score.
What’s the average MMR for players?
While MMR can vary greatly by region, the average MMR usually falls around the 30003500 range. This represents the general skill level of the player base.
